Calling cards for Los Angeles crops out of scraps

I was able to make my calling cards for the Cricut Circle crop on the 28th of  January in Los Angeles.  This will be my first crop and my first Cricut Circle meetup so I am really excited.  The  cards are for trading at the events and for entering in contests during the day.  The cards are 3 x 3 and the flowers are cut from the new Mother's Day Bouquet cartridge.  The gypsy head was sent to me by an MB member ( sorry I forgot who) and I added my MB name initials- CCG for Cricutcraftingrammy.  Reminds me of a cattle brand.  I used all scraps for this so was a great way to use up some of my scrap stash.  I then added flowers from Michaels and gems to the antennae.  I then decorated a recipe box I got at M's  for 50 cents a few months go on clearance.  Added a card  and flowers to the top and my MB name.
